More professionals now eligible for work nature allowance

Dubai: The administration has amended the list of professional categories eligible for work nature allowance in Dubai government, adding it to Executive Council Resolution No. (21) of 2016.

A new professional category ‘Forensics Jobs’ has been added which will benefit from a work nature allowance of a maximum of 100 percent of the basic salary, with the maximum payable monthly allowance being Dh25,000. This is the third among six professional categories eligible for work nature allowance, Emirates 24/7 reported.

However, the professional categories entitled to work nature allowance listed in Resolution No. (15) of 2013 have been retained in the new Resolution.

As per the new Resolution, the first and the second job categories will receive a work nature allowance of 100 percent of the basic salary with a monthly maximum payable allowance of Dh25,000. The first category includes medical doctors while the second includes the posts of financial controller and auditor at the Financial Audit Department.

Under the new Resolution, the fourth category is eligible for an allowance of 50 percent of the basic monthly salary. The maximum payable allowance is Dh10,000 per month. This category includes engineers, legal professionals, professionals in financial planning and studies, investment managers, experts at the Expertise department, dispute settlement professionals in the Dubai Ruler’s Court, internal auditors at government departments, specialized management and human resource professionals, IT professionals, judicial assistants, and teaching and training staff at universities, colleges and institutes, said the news portal.

The fifth category reportedly includes accountants, paramedics, nursing pharmacists, emergency medicine technicians, professionals in health, public safety and environment inspection, customs inspectors, public parking inspectors and media professionals. Jobs in this category are eligible for a work nature allowance of 30 percent of the basic salary, with a maximum allowance of Dh6,000 per month.

In the sixth category are employees in regular night shift jobs, who are entitled to an allowance of 25 percent of their basic monthly salary. The resolution is effective from the date of publishing in the Official Gazette, reported Emirates 24/7.
